Get a Warranty
If you want to find out if the painting company is legitimate, ask them for proof of insurance. This is essential to avoid any problems during the project or after its completion. In case something goes wrong, a reputable painter will take responsibility for it and fix the problem.

A reputable painting contractor will offer you a rock solid warranty that covers labor as well as materials. They will also be able to explain different paint options and their benefits to help you choose the best one for your home.

It is important to understand that a high quality painting job takes time and resources. Cheaper deals may not always be better, as some painters will try to cut corners by hiring less experienced staff or using inferior materials. A reputable painting company will charge a little more but will provide you with excellent service and a long-lasting, flawless finish. They will be happy to provide you with a pool of references for their past work.

Get a Reference
A solid reference from a painter is one of the best indicators that you are working with a professional. Ask if you can see photos of their previous work to evaluate the quality of their clean lines and the even coats they apply.

They should also be able to provide you with a bank letter or vendor letters to give you extra assurance that they are financially stable and that they pay their bills on time.
